springboot项目创建yml
时间: 2024-10-16 18:01:30 浏览: 22
在 Spring Boot 项目中,`.yml` 文件通常指的是 YAML 格式的配置文件,这种格式相比 XML 更简洁明了。当你创建一个新的 Spring Boot 项目并想要自定义配置时,可以在项目的 `src/main/resources` 目录下创建一个或多个 `.yml` 或 `.yaml` 文件,例如 `application.yml` 或 `config.yml` 等。这些文件用于配置应用的各种属性,比如:
1. **基本信息**:包括应用名称、版本、环境等基本信息,如 `server:` 配置项。
```yaml
server:
port: 8080
servlet:
context-path: /
```
2. **数据库连接**:如果使用 Spring Data JPA 进行 ORM,这里可以配置数据源、数据库驱动等。
```yaml
spring:
jpa:
properties:
hibernate:
dialect: org.hibernate.dialect.MySQL5InnoDBDialect
datasource:
url: jdbc:mysql://localhost:3306/mydb
username: user
password: pass
```
3. **缓存配置**:如 Redis 缓存等。
```yaml
spring:
cache:
type: caffeine
```
4. **安全配置**:如 OAuth2、JWT 等。
在创建完配置文件后,Spring Boot 会自动扫描这些文件,并加载其中的属性到应用上下文中。你可以通过 `@Value` 注解或者@ConfigurationProperties 注解从这些配置中获取值。
阅读全文